Le Petit Chef on Broadway | The View Restaurant pop-up dining experience

Seatings at 6:00 PM & 8:30 PM, Thursday through Saturdays.

The New York Marriott Marquis partners with the world's smallest chef in "Le Petit Chef on Broadway" brought to you by the world-famous creators of Skullmapping and presented by TableMation Studios ™.

Le Petit Chef on Broadway takes place 47-stories above Times Square and is a captivating dining experience that immerses and entertains all the senses. Using Skullmapping technology, a tiny animated French chef prepares a 4-course meal right before your eyes. This culinary adventure provides whimsical, engaging animation that amazes and delights.

This exclusive and limited time experience takes place in The View Restaurant on the 47th floor. The View will NOT rotate for this dining experience. Included in the experience are four courses and a wine pairing.

***The View Restaurant and The View Lounge are NOT open for regular dining at this time.

    Went for Le Petit Chef show at The View. The show is wonderful; food was good (wine pairings not so much); service was impeccable. The venue is awful. The Marriott Marquis tries to balance two goals: packing in as many tourists as possible, while keeping out the Times Square randos. As a result, the experience, just to get access, is Kafkaesque. We entered at street level. The dedicated elevator to The View on the 47th floor is on the 3rd floor, to be accessed by a series of escalators. ALL 4 escalators were running DOWN. Simply no way to get to 3rd floor. We finally figured out that we could take an elevator to 8 and then down to 3. (I'll skip over the chaotic scene on each floor as crowds of people tried to figure out which of the the many elevators was going to their floor). So, we're on 3 -- the cavernous events space, with not a single human being in sight -- and the dedicated elevator to The View could only be accessed with key card. We had no card; we were not hotel guests. We had to call and then cool our heels while they sent someone down to fetch us. We had arrived at the hotel's street entrance exactly on time for our reservation and reached the restaurant 17 minutes later -- minus a good deal of stomach lining. Oh, and then there was the small matter of the unadvertised 10% junk "administrative fee" add-on to the bill -- and this was a pricy experience to begin with. The fine print disclosures of various fees and taxes took up (literally) half the menu. The motto of this property seems to be: Let's run the tourists through a maze to soften them up and then rip them off.
